Announcement: NAV 3.8.0 released
NAV 3.8.0 is now available for download at Launchpad: https://launchpad.net/nav/3.8/3.8.0 This is a feature release, which includes the following changes: User-visible features and improvements: * The database schema can now be kept updated automatically using the new `syncdb.py` program. Please see the `NOTES` file, and run the program as soon as you've upgraded. * NAV can now configure descriptions and access VLANs on your switch ports when an SNMP write community is set for a switch. This functionality is accessible through the IP Device Info tool. * SeedDB has been rewritten to use the Django framework (and has subsequently been reduced from nearly 5000 lines of spaghetti code to just below 2000 maintainable lines). * The number of concurrent ipdevpoll jobs can now be limited on a per-job basis, to ease the load on your system if so desired. See the annotated `ipdevpoll.conf` file. Bugfixes: * LP#643550 (Include ipdevinfo links in switch search in machine tracker) * LP#545029 (SmbChecker runs out of available file descriptors) Please report bugs at https://launchpad.net/nav/+filebug :-) A binary package for Debian 5 (Lenny) will be made available as soon as possible.
